Hey guys, I managed to run a Minecraft server on an xbox 360 using Cuberite.
Nothing crazy: Gentoo RootFS(Over NFS) --> Cuberite PPC64 BE (compiled on my PC using QEMU :P).
So, 5 chunks, one player and 18.86TPS (I still don't fully know why it is stuck at 18.86TPS)
But hey, after all that, we have a playable Minecraft server (at least for the first few hours of gameplay, considering that we only have 458mb of ram)
it was a little hard because I've never used Gentoo before, and NFS, QEMU, and compiling my own kernel...

So, im curious in testing different configurations of gentoo linux system and i want to try using sequoia instead of gnupg
I know there is app-alternatives/gpg that have a flag for sequoia, but ive gotten into an issue
Getuto (portage dependancy) and gpgme (wget and some other packages, that are part of "system" for amd64) have hard requirement on "reference" flag that pulls gnupg
And because only one flag [reference | sequoia | freepg], could be enabled, there is no way to migrate
Maybe someone encountered similar problems and could help me here or give a direction to follow?
